General Vedia, Chaco, Argentina
Overview
General Vedia is a small, friendly town set in the heart of Chaco, Argentina. It offers a peaceful rural atmosphere, making it ideal for those seeking an authentic local experience amid the region's natural beauty.
Best Time to Visit
April to September for mild weather and low humidity.
Local Tips
Most shops close for siesta between 1pm and 5pm. Cash is preferred, and ATMs may be limited, so plan ahead.
Cultural Etiquette
Tipping is optional but appreciated in cafes and restaurants (up to 10%). Dress is casual. Greetings often involve handshakes or cheek kisses.
Safety Warnings
Exercise caution at night outside the central plaza, as lighting can be sparse. Watch out for stray dogs and securely store valuables.
Hidden Gems
Explore the old railway station site and nearby nature trails, or visit local artisans for handmade crafts unique to the region.
